Volunteer role: Volunteer Receptionist
Reports to: Volunteer Services Manager
Commitment level: Currently there is a requirement for a volunteer receptionist on Thursday morning 9:00am - 12:30pm. Or alternatively "ad hoc" flexible cover for when existing volunteers or staff are on holiday or unavailable.
Purpose of the Voluntary role:
As the first point of contact for all clients, this is a key volunteering role which makes a huge contribution to the work of Evergreen. You will help us to provide a welcoming face to all visitors at our offices and help us to manage telephone and email enquiries.
This position could suit someone who has done a similar role in their career and would now like to use that experience to give something back to the community.
Key Responsibilities:
Welcome visitors with appointments, ensuring that they sign in and, where appropriate, offer some form of refreshment
Where required take detailed information and attempt to answer the visitor's enquiries
Contact the appropriate member of staff / service or takes information which will be passed on by email to relevant member of staff / service
Informs the appropriate staff when a customer has arrived for their appointment and keep the customer informed if they experience a delay
Directs customers to all available literature, leaflets, and current campaigns
To have a good understanding of and up to date knowledge of Evergreen's services
